Hi, I am the owner of an Aluminum Macbook from '08, and I haven't had any issues with my Macbook until recently. I've found that recently, my trackpad has become less and less responsive to clicking and dragging, and it actually got to a point where it would not respond at all (had to hook up a wired mouse). The actual movement of the cursor and multi-finger gestures work perfectly fine though.

Has anyone else had this issue? I just wanted to get a general idea before I call up Applecare. Nothing has been spilt on Macbook.

can you actually click the trackpad? i had this issue when my battery swelled up, and it became difficult to click the button
 
My trackpad ('08 Al MB) stopped responding to physical clicks. I used this function frequently for highlighting text and dragging windows.

Yes I have. Went to the apple store and they replaced my trackpad. No problems what so ever now.
 
It was awhile ago. But I made an appointment. Went in and told them what was wrong. The genius played around with the mouse and was like yep it isnt always responsive. He said I will have it back in around 3-5 days if I remember correctly. He replaced the whole trackpad too.
